Ticket: Slimmed image breaks runtime on Pellarc build agents.

Repro steps:
1. Build the hollowed image with the strip-layers profile enabled.
2. Push to the staging registry and deploy to the canary pool.
3. Container exits with a missing shared-library error within ten seconds.

Expected: parity with the full image. Actual: crash loop. Suspect the trim step removes the resolver libs. To pull the failing image from the staging registry, authenticate with the token below.

session JWT of tawip-kajog = eyJhbGciOiJIUzI1NiIsInR5cCI6IkpXVCJ9.eyJzdWIiOiI2dKYGGIn0.afsnASii

## Known issue: session-token refresh loop

Heads up — Perchline's auth service occasionally hands back an expired refresh token right after a password change, which throws clients into a retry loop and spams the gateway logs. You'll see it as a burst of 401s from a single account. Quick fix: revoke that user's sessions via the admin console and the loop breaks. The real fix is queued for the next sprint. If it hits more than a handful of accounts at once, loop in the identity team at the address below.

escalation mailbox, kagef-kawef: frador_zorix@tolvaqlabs.internal

## Changed defaults

Heads up: the Ledgerline tax-rate lookup cache now defaults to a 15-minute TTL instead of 24 hours. Turns out rates in the Veldt County sandbox were going stale mid-demo, which was embarrassing. Eviction is now LRU rather than FIFO, and the cache warms on boot. If you're reviewing, check that nothing hardcodes the old TTL. The new defaults land as follows.

deployment values, bajop-taweg:
holwyn:
  log_level: debug
  metrics_host: metrics.holwyn.zemvarsys.internal
  pool_size: 32

Step 6: Drain the Proctorline exam queue before cutover. Pause intake, wait for in-flight proctoring sessions to flush, confirm queue depth is zero in the Lanternview dashboard. Then push the new consumer build to the standby pool. The push must be signed; verify against the key below.

deploy key for tawef-fahaf: bky13_g3HEideuTscRu